Story & Worldbuilding

“NASCAR 25” doesn’t revolve around a narrative arc per se. Instead, it focuses on the authentic experience of NASCAR racing. While traditional stories take a backseat, the game shines in its worldbuilding by immersing players into a meticulously detailed NASCAR world. Realistic tracks, official NASCAR teams, and true-to-life cars all contribute to an immersive experience. Fans will appreciate the attention to detail in every aspect of the race day experience, from pre-race preparation to post-race analysis.

Gameplay

Gameplay in “NASCAR 25” is where the title truly excels. Players are treated to realistic driving mechanics that demand skill and precision. The game features a variety of modes including a career mode that lets players start as rookies, progressing through the ranks as they hone their driving skills. Advanced AI opponents provide a tough challenge, ensuring no race feels like a walk in the park. Multiplayer modes allow for competition against friends and rivals, adding another layer of excitement.

Graphics & Audio

The visual presentation of “NASCAR 25” is exceptional, boasting high-quality graphics that enhance the overall experience. Detailed car models, lifelike environments, and dynamic weather effects contribute to a visually captivating game. The audio design complements the visuals well, offering authentic engine sounds, immersive ambient noises, and a soundtrack that fits the high-speed nature of NASCAR racing.

Performance and Platforms

“NASCAR 25” runs smoothly on various platforms, including PlayStation, Xbox, and PC. Each version is optimized to deliver a seamless racing experience, although performance may vary depending on the hardware. The game ensures minimal load times and stable frame rates across supported devices, guaranteeing players stay in the virtual driver’s seat without interruption.

Verdict

“NASCAR 25” succeeds in delivering a breathtaking racing experience that captures the thrill of the NASCAR world. While it may not offer a storyline to engage narrative enthusiasts, its strength lies in realistic simulation and attention to detail. Fans of NASCAR and racing games, in general, will find much to enjoy in this well-rounded title.

Rating

Overall, “NASCAR 25” earns an 8.5 out of 10. Its dedication to authenticity and engaging gameplay makes it a standout option in the racing genre, despite a few minor drawbacks.
